T-lock break-in?
#2
RE: T-lock break-in?
The guy that did mine said the gears need breaking in for the first 1000 miles or so. He suggested short trips (50 miles at a time), let the car cool and go again. Longer and the gears expand too much which can cause irregular wear. T-lok I don't think it matters.
